Tbilisi

9Tbilisi

The Enchanting Old Town

Tbilisi is the capital and largest city of Georgia, a country located at the crossroads of Eastern Europe and Western Asia. Tbilisi is home to approximately 1.5 million people and serves as the political, economic, and cultural hub of Georgia. The city boasts a unique blend of architectural styles, with traditional Georgian, Soviet-era, and modern buildings coexisting harmoniously.

Hoi An

13Hoi An

The Heart of Vietnam’s Ancient Secret

Discover the enchanting beauty of Hoi An, a UNESCO World Heritage Site nestled along Vietnam's central coast. This well-preserved ancient town boasts a rich history, dating back over 2,000 years. Stroll through its lantern-lit streets, admire the unique blend of architectural styles, and indulge in the vibrant local cuisine. Hoi An's serene atmosphere, charming riverside setting, and colourful markets make it a must-visit destination for travellers seeking a glimpse into Vietnam's captivating past.

Baku

14Baku

The Commercial Hub of Azerbaijan

Baku is the capital city of Azerbaijan, a country located on the Caspian Sea. It is the largest city in Azerbaijan and a major cultural, economic, and political centre of the country. Baku has a rich history and culture, with evidence of human settlements dating back to the 4th millennium BCE. Today, Baku is a modern and vibrant city, known for its stunning architecture, beautiful parks, and bustling streets.
